The distance from Longarone to Venice is approximately 57 miles (92 km).
The average frequency per day from Longarone to Venice is:
  • Around 15 trains per day.
  • Around 9 buses per day.
  • Around 3 ferries per day.

However, we recommend checking specific travel dates for your route between Longarone and Venice as scheduled services by train, bus, and ferry can vary by season or day of the week.

These are the most popular departure and arrival points from Longarone to Venice:
  • Trains mostly depart from Longarone-Zoldo and arrive in Venice Santa Lucia.
  • Buses mostly depart from Longarone, Stazione Fs and arrive in Venezia, Viale Stazione / Via Dante (Mestre Stazione).
  • Ferries mostly depart from Murano and arrive in San Marco.

Most travelers need at least three days in Venice to see the main sights at a comfortable pace. If you want day trips or a slower itinerary, consider adding extra time.
In Venice, you can explore the vibrant Rialto Market for fresh produce and seafood, take a romantic gondola ride through the canals, visit the Peggy Guggenheim Collection modern art museum, enjoy a traditional meal at a local osteria, and attend a classical music concert in a historic church. Don't miss iconic sights like St. Mark's Basilica, Doge's Palace, Rialto Bridge, the Grand Canal, and Murano Island known for glassmaking.
Typically, 2 to 3 days in Venice are sufficient to explore the main attractions, such as St. Mark's Basilica, the Grand Canal, and the Rialto Bridge, while allowing time for leisurely strolls through the city's charming streets and canals.
